单片机是一种嵌入式系统,其整个系统从芯片内部就可以实现。而电脑是一个多部件组成的系统,需要外部配件才能正常运行。
单片机的功能相对简单,通常只用于控制和处理一些特定的任务。而电脑的功能则非常丰富,可以用于办公、娱乐、学习等各个方面。
单片机的软件开发通常需要使用专用的编译器和调试器,需要对硬件底层有较深入的了解。而电脑的软件开发则更加容易,可以使用通用的编程语言和开发工具。
此外,单片机程序的开发一般是在裸机环境下进行的,而电脑程序则是在操作系统的帮助下运行。因此,单片机程序需要更加精简和高效。
单片机的存储器通常是片内存储器和片外存储器两种形式。片内存储器是指芯片内部自带的存储器,可以直接使用;片外存储器则需要外接的存储器设备来使用。
电脑的存储器则包括硬盘、内存等多种形式。硬盘主要用于长期存储数据,内存则用于程序的运行和临时存储数据。
由于单片机的运行环境相对简单,因此功耗较低。而电脑则需要提供更高的运算能力,因此功耗更大。
单片机主要应用于一些资源受限的场合,如家用电器、计算器等。而电脑则广泛应用于各个领域,如科学计算、数据处理、游戏开发等。